Membrane filtration is a process that uses a semipermeable membrane to separate substances from one another. The membrane allows small molecules to pass through while preventing the passage of larger molecules.
This process is used in industrial and laboratory settings to purify water, produce fuel, and extract valuable compounds from raw materials. Membrane filtration has also been used in the medical field to treat kidney disease and improve water quality in developing countries.

In the water and wastewater treatment industry, membrane filtration is a growing technology. Its popularity is due to its ability to remove smaller particles than traditional filtration methods. This makes it an ideal choice for treating water with high levels of suspended solids. In addition, membrane filtration is more energy efficient than other technologies, which makes it a more cost-effective option in the long run.
Despite its advantages, membrane filtration is not always the best choice for every application. It can be expensive to install and maintain, so it is not always practical for small-scale operations. And while it is effective at removing smaller particles, it may not be able to remove all of the larger ones. Membrane filtration technology is gaining significant acceptance in the food & beverage industry for accruing the safety, quality, and shelf-life of food & beverage products. The major functions of membrane technology in the food industry include desalination, fractionation, standardization, concentration, and clarification or separation.
Membrane filtration systems are also used in segregating the emulsified oils in foods and beverages. These stretched applications of membrane filtration technology are contributing to the growth of the Membrane Filtration Systems Market.

Microfiltration (MF) is a separation device powered by pressure and is commonly used to concentrate, purify or remove macromolecules, colloids, and suspended particles from the solution. This is widely used for pharmaceutical cold sterilization.
It has been shown that pharmaceuticals lose their potency upon the introduction of heat. Bacteria, fat globules, and suspended solids are not able to pass through microfiltration.
MF membranes are used as a means of extracting bacteria and other harmful fluids from liquids, a procedure called 'cold sterilization,' which rejects heat use. In recent decades, the use of microfiltration technology has increased as pharmaceutical testing and product production have increased.
Microfiltration has thus become a vital part of pharmaceutical research and development, and potential demand for microfiltration technology is expected to increase.
Reverse osmosis (RO) technology is used to extract harmful pollutants from water. In general, this cycle extracts minerals like iron, chlorine, lead, salt, manganese, and calcium. In terms of water purification, reverse osmosis provides high efficiency; it can usually extract up to 99 percent of most mineral pollutants.
RO is thus experiencing remarkably high demand among techniques available in the market for water purification purposes.
In general, this method extracts minerals including iron, fluoride, lead, salt, manganese, and calcium. The water that is used in the beverage industry usually comes from municipal sources.
This water is drinkable but contains elements of hardness or deposits of heavy metals that typically come from the pipes that hold the water; these elements in the water that affect the taste of the water, and therefore the taste of the drinks. RO is therefore widely utilized in beverage production to prevent these problems.

Setup cost for membrane filtration systems is, however, a restraining growth to an extent as it is quite exorbitant. Also, almost all microfiltration and ultrafiltration membrane filtration systems are subject to a process called fouling.
Fouling is when deposited materials accumulate along the membrane surface, which accompanies an overall reduction in efficiency and heightened energy usage. Membrane fouling is one of the most common problems faced by membrane filtration end-users.
